Understanding the Role of a Carnival Cruise Agent
Key Responsibilities and Duties
As a Carnival Cruise agent, your primary responsibility is to assist clients in planning and booking cruise vacations with Carnival Cruise Line. You’ll be the point of contact for customers, providing them with information on cruise itineraries, cabin options, onboard activities, and pricing. Your duties will also include processing bookings, handling payments, and ensuring that all necessary travel documentation is completed accurately.
Necessary Skills and Traits for Success
To excel as a Carnival Cruise agent, you’ll need excellent communication and customer service skills. You should be able to listen attentively to clients’ preferences and offer personalized recommendations based on their needs. Attention to detail is crucial to ensure that bookings are processed correctly and that customers receive accurate information.
Additionally, strong organizational skills will help you manage multiple bookings efficiently and stay on top of deadlines. Familiarity with computer systems and booking platforms is advantageous in navigating the technical aspects of cruise reservations. Being knowledgeable about different cruise destinations, Carnival Cruise Line policies, and promotions will also enhance your ability to assist clients effectively.

The Application Process
Where to Apply
When looking to become a Carnival Cruise agent, you can begin your journey by exploring opportunities directly on the official Carnival Cruise Line website. The careers section on their website often lists available positions for travel agents or similar roles. Additionally, you can also check out popular job search websites or travel industry job boards to find openings for Carnival Cruise agents. Ensure to review the job descriptions carefully to understand the requirements before applying.
Creating an Effective Application
Crafting an effective application is crucial when applying to become a Carnival Cruise agent. Here are some key tips to help you create a standout application:
- Highlight Relevant Experience: Showcase any previous experience in the travel industry, customer service, sales, or hospitality. Emphasize your skills in communication, organization, and customer relations to demonstrate your suitability for the role.
- Customize Your Resume: Tailor your resume to align with the requirements of a Carnival Cruise agent position. Include details about your knowledge of cruise vacations, familiarity with Carnival Cruise Line services, and any relevant certifications you hold in the travel and tourism field.
- Write a Compelling Cover Letter: Your cover letter is your chance to express your passion for the travel industry and explain why you are interested in becoming a Carnival Cruise agent. Use this opportunity to showcase your enthusiasm, relevant skills, and how you can contribute to the Carnival Cruise team.
- Prepare for Interviews: If your application is successful and you are invited for an interview, make sure to research Carnival Cruise Line thoroughly. Be prepared to discuss your interest in the role, your understanding of cruise vacations, and how you can provide exceptional service to clients.

The Perks and Challenges of Being a Carnival Cruise Agent
Enjoying the Rewards
Starting a career as a Carnival Cruise agent comes with incredible perks that make the journey worthwhile. You’ll have the opportunity to travel to exotic destinations, experience luxurious accommodations, and enjoy exciting amenities onboard Carnival’s ships. As an agent, you’ll often receive exclusive access to special events, discounts on cruises for yourself and your loved ones, and various incentives for meeting sales targets.
Moreover, working as a Carnival Cruise agent allows you to meet a diverse range of people from around the world. You’ll forge connections with passengers, colleagues, and industry professionals, expanding your network and creating lasting relationships. The job satisfaction of helping travelers design their dream vacations and witnessing their joy and satisfaction is truly rewarding.
Navigating the Challenges
While being a Carnival Cruise agent is filled with rewards, there are also challenges that you may encounter along the way. One significant challenge is the need for excellent time management skills. Balancing multiple clients, booking deadlines, and administrative tasks requires effective planning and organization to ensure smooth operations.
Another challenge is staying updated with industry trends and changes. The cruise industry is dynamic and constantly evolving, with new destinations, promotions, and regulations emerging regularly. To thrive in this environment, continuous learning and staying informed about the latest developments is crucial.
Additionally, dealing with unforeseen circumstances such as itinerary changes, cancellations, or customer complaints can be demanding. As a Carnival Cruise agent, being adaptable, resourceful, and maintaining a positive attitude in challenging situations is essential to providing exceptional service and resolving issues effectively.
